Did you know that Buffalo walk toward a storm when they sense it coming? They instinctively trust their herd will get through it.
This is the same for us too when we sense conflict either internally or externally.
Neuroception (our ability to scan for safety) gets biased toward looking for threats when we’ve experienced too much stress over a long period of time.
Having to pause and be with myself like this— rocking, holding my arms while I cry— is how I sew my neuroception back together so it learns it can also seek safety.
Chasing distractions, addictions or constant reassurance from people is a form of overprotection.
We learn just how powerful we are when we face our storms head on. And the sooner we face the storms, the sooner joy can come over with all her glitter 🪩
